I've only tried out the testing live CD, but, other than having to reconfigure the keyboard to US, everything worked great. I've been using Ubuntu the last 3 months and this runs faster off my cdrom than Ubuntu does off the HD. I didn't have to tweak stuff for sound in multiple programs, all the codecs are there, my low end nvidia mx400 card performs better than ever and it seems everything does what it's supposed to do without tweaking a bunch of stuff. Being somewhat a noob, but having tried every distro under the sun, this is the easiest distro I've ever dealt with out of the box. I was so impressed that I sent an email to DistroWatch.

Thanks for the flowers .

The cool thing about our live CD is, that it's nothing special. Apart from some package tweaks (to make it fit onto a cd) everything runs the same way as in a normal paldo system. It gets builded the same way, boots and configures the same way as a normal paldo system would do.

Zitat
but, other than having to reconfigure the keyboard to US, everything worked great.

hehe the keyboard... the whole system is compleetly tuned to a swiss environment per default, you'll see that even the default kernel keymap and some of grubs keymap are swiss german. Pherhapps its weird to americans having to localize their system .
